Orheiul Vechi & Butuceni: A Photographic Journey into Rural Moldova

This collection, "Orheiul Vechi & Butuceni," represents a personal exploration of the heart of Moldova. Through my lens, I aimed to capture the timeless beauty and enduring spirit of this region, focusing on the traditional architecture and the everyday lives within these historic villages. The images document the unique charm of Orheiul Vechi, with its ancient stone fortress ruins, and the rustic appeal of Butuceni, known for its traditional homes and rich cultural heritage. Each photograph tells a story, offering a glimpse into a world where time seems to move at a different pace.

From the intricately woven threads of an antique loom to the vibrant colors of traditional Moldavian clothing, I sought to preserve the details that define this place. The album is a testament to the resilience of tradition and the beauty found in simplicity. I hope these images evoke a sense of wonder and appreciation for the cultural richness of rural Moldova.

  • Equipment: Sony Alpha 6300 (mirrorless APS-C) — E 18-135mm F3.5-5.6 OSS
  • Lighting Challenges: Photographing inside the traditional homes presented unique challenges. The interiors were often dimly lit, requiring me to carefully balance available light and utilize the ISO range (100–6400) of the Sony Alpha 6300 to capture sufficient detail without introducing excessive noise.
  • Geographic and Historical Context: Orheiul Vechi is a site of immense historical significance, showcasing layers of civilization dating back thousands of years. Butuceni, nestled within the same natural amphitheater, offers a glimpse into the living traditions of Moldovan village life. Understanding this context was crucial in shaping my photographic approach.
  • Photographic Style and Technique: My approach was primarily documentary, aiming to capture authentic moments and scenes without staging or manipulation. I focused on natural light and composition to convey the atmosphere and character of each location. The goal was to present an honest and respectful portrayal of the people and places I encountered.
  • Traditional Moldavian Architecture: A recurring theme in this album is the traditional architecture of the region, characterized by houses with thatched roofs, vibrant red window frames, and rustic details. I aimed to capture the unique charm and beauty of these structures, showcasing their integral role in the landscape and cultural identity of Moldova.

This journey through Orheiul Vechi and Butuceni was a deeply enriching experience, and I hope these photographs convey the beauty and cultural significance of this unique corner of Moldova. - Stimpfl Daniel
